Product name : Di-Potassium Phosphate(DKP)
Description :
Di-Potassium Phosphate(DKP)
Molecular formula: K2HPO4.nH2O(n= 0,3)
Molecular weight: 228.22 (n=3)
                                   174.17 (n=0 )
Standard executed::Q/7089476403-1998
Properties:
White powder or crystal powder,easily soluble in water,slightly soluble in alcohol.Strong absorption of moisture.When anhydrous product heated to 204℃.It will be dehydrated into tetra potassium pyrophosphate.

Uses : Used in medicine and ferment industry , animalcule , Bacteria culture medium , PH buffering agents
Synonyms : Dipotassium hydrogen phosphate;Potassium phosphate dibasic;DKP;DIPOTASSIUM phosphate;Dipotassium Phosphate Anhydrous;Potassium phosphate, dibasic;
